## Summary
Massive Attack is a British trip hop band formed in 1988. It is associated with key members Robert Del Naja, a British musician and graffiti artist born in 1965, and Daddy G, a British musician. The band relates to the trip hop genre, which emerged in 1992, and connects to figures like Tricky, a British rapper and record producer.

## Why It Matters
Massive Attack stands as a foundational British trip hop band since 1988, shaping the genre that fused electronic music with hip-hop and dub influences, directly tying into trip hop's 1992 emergence and electronica's 1991 roots. Through members like Robert Del Naja, a multifaceted musician and graffiti artist born 1965, and Daddy G, it embodies Bristol's creative scene in South West England, influencing global electronic music landscapes. Connections to Tricky, who co-pioneered trip hop via Massive Attack before solo ventures, and associations with EMI's vast music legacy underscore its role in bridging underground sounds to mainstream impact, while links to the United Kingdom's musical heritage amplify its cultural footprint in a nation of diverse genres and artists.
